Isabella's Story Bicycle
Event Description
Ting-a-ling-a-ling, my blossoms! Isabella loves to share stories from her
incredible bicycling adventures in the wilds of the world. She has outwitted
mountain trolls, sung opera with donkeys and ridden a pixy horse across
Dartmoor. With engaging storytelling, gorgeous hand-made illustrations and delightful puppets Isabella’s shows are charming and fun for all ages.
Dartmoor is home for Isabella. In between adventures she returns to the rocky tors and woodland river valleys where she grew up, and where the magical stories from the moor are all around.
Isabella Necessity travels to festivals, fetes and fayres around the country to tell traditional tales from Dartmoor and around the world. When the doors of the theatre on the back of her Story Bicycle open wide she will whisk you away to another world.

Performer: Sara Hurley. Sara is a storyteller, facilitator and producer who has worked within the health and social care sector and as an actor/facilitator in medical role play and medical humanities teaching.
Her participatory workshops support and encourage creativity and expression across multiple art forms (story, drama, writing, art and making) to develop communication, speaking, listening, confidence, empathy and relationship building skills.
